Restaurant Summary
The room feels warm and welcoming with colorful art, wood beams, and a cozy patio that locals rave about. Service draws praise for genuine care and smart guidance on spice levels. One diner put it simply: "The team made us feel valued and the food sang with spice." However, there are some review authenticity concerns given the overwhelming praise and polished tones, though photo-rich posts and repeat visits add credibility. In the kitchen, the approach blends regional Kerala comfort with Indo-Chinese flair and popular Northern classics. Think salmon fish molee in a coconut-rich gravy, chili momos, and sweet-savory mango or apricot chicken alongside tikka masala and biryani. Flavors are clean and bright rather than oily, with heat tailored to taste. A few guests wanted more protein per curry or tighter control on spice levels, but most describe vibrant, satisfying plates that suit both enthusiasts and first-timers. Families will find plenty to love: approachable favorites for kids like butter chicken, tikka masala, garlic naan, and mild biryani. The dedicated vegan section and spice customization help mixed groups order with confidence. No formal kids menu is cited, so plan to share mains and naan, and consider milder curries for younger palates.
